Periyali, has provided an authentic Greek experience to the Chelsea neighborhood since 1987 (36 years!) and even initially introduced the cuisine and Greek wine to the city. The restaurant recently took a brief pause to get a facelift and the interior reminds you of the neighborhoods in Santorini with bright white walls and windows, complete with a skylight and new artwork from Greece.
The Central Park Boathouse has been around since 1954 (70 years next year!) and was saved from closure by Legends Hospitality earlier this year. With new ownership has come a breath of reinvigoration into the space.
